Palin's book signing tour to include Norman stop


Last Update: 11/18/2009 7:52 am
Sarah Palin
Sarah Palin

NORMAN, Okla. (AP) — Former Republican vice presidential candidate and Alaska Gov. Sarah Palin will stop in Norman as part of her national book tour.

Palin will sign copies of her book "Going Rogue: An American Life" starting at 7 p.m. on Dec. 3 at Hastings Books. The 413-page memoir with 16 color photos published by Harper-Collins went on sale Tuesday.

Palin will sign books bought at Hastings and store manager Rob Wood says customers will be limited to two signed books each.

Frozen pipes
The most likely water pipes to freeze are those on outside walls, in crawl spaces and attics. Frozen pipes can freeze and crack easily, leading to flooding and expensive repair costs.

Landlord's rights
The rights of a commercial landlord are controlled by the contract executed with the tenant. The rights of a residential landlord are controlled by the contract and state law.
